Niccolò Machiavelli (1469-1527)

Niccolò Machiavelli was a key figure in political philosophy. Born on May 3, 1469, he lived during the Renaissance in Italy. His most famous work, “The Prince,” outlines strategies for rulers to maintain power.

Machiavelli’s ideas focused on realpolitik and pragmatic governance. He often emphasized that leaders should be prepared to make difficult decisions.

His theories have influenced many notable figures throughout history. They continue to spark debates about morality in politics today. Machiavelli’s insights reflect significant moments in European thought and governance.

Bing Crosby (1903-1977)

Continuing from Niccolò Machiavelli, Bing Crosby made a significant impact on music and film. Born on May 3, 1903, he became one of the most famous entertainers of the 20th century.

His smooth voice captured the hearts of millions.

Crosby popularized jazz and pop music with hits like “White Christmas.” He won an Academy Award for his role in “Going My Way.” Many people remember him as a pioneer in blending music and film.

Golda Meir (1898-1978)

Golda Meir, born in 1898, became one of the most influential leaders in Israel’s history. She served as Prime Minister from 1969 to 1974. Meir was known for her strong leadership and determination.

Many viewed her as the “Iron Lady” before that term became popular. Her tenure included tough times like the Yom Kippur War.

James Brown (1933-2006)

James Brown

Golda Meir made her mark as a significant leader. Now, let’s turn our attention to another influential figure born on May 3: James Brown. He was born in 1933 and became a legendary musician known as the “Godfather of Soul.” His energetic performances changed the music scene forever.

James Brown’s hits like “I Got You (I Feel Good)” and “Papa’s Got a Brand New Bag” still resonate with fans today. He pioneered funk music and influenced countless artists across genres.

Brown’s contributions shaped popular culture, making him one of the most important figures in music history. The date of his birth marks not only his legacy but also reminds us of the powerful impact he had on performers worldwide.

Margaret Thatcher becomes first female British Prime Minister (1979)

On May 3, 1979, Margaret Thatcher made history. She became the first female British Prime Minister. Her leadership marked a significant shift in British politics. Thatcher’s rise to power reflected changing attitudes toward women in leadership roles.

As the leader of the Conservative Party, she focused on economic reform and reducing government intervention.

Thatcher’s tenure led to many important events and notable changes in Britain. She emphasized free markets and individualism. Many people praised her for strong decisions during tough times.

Others criticized her policies for deepening social divides. Regardless of opinions, her impact on British history remains undeniable.
